Epilepsy
A neurological disorder marked by sudden recurrent episodes of sensory disturbance, loss of consciousness, or convulsions, associated with abnormal electrical activity in the brain.
Depakote
A brand name for divalproex sodium, a medication used to treat seizure disorders, manic episodes of bipolar disorder, and to prevent migraine headaches.
Prozac
A brand name for fluoxetine, a medication primarily used to treat major depressive disorder, obsessive-compulsive disorder, and panic disorder.
Serotonin
A neurotransmitter in the brain that plays a key role in mood regulation, gastrointestinal activity, and other bodily functions.
